​Accidental landlords are on the rise in housing markets where home prices are falling 

Must Read

As regional home price corrections entice more sellers to rent instead of sell, there’s a ticking capital gains tax clock that could cost accidental landlords tens of thousands of dollars. Here’s what to consider.
